Iran-United States Claims Tribunal Reports, published by Grotius Publications, Cambridge University Press, comprising hitherto thirty-eight volumes. They are available on the shelves of all law and certain major courts and public libraries across the world. The main objective of the author in this work is to make the Tribunal's case law readily accessible through a systematic presentation of legal issues along with handy references to the volumes, pages, and paragraphs of the source as appeared in the Grotius Reports. It is for all practical purposes a concise compendium making the study of the Tribunals jurisprudence within reach and a convenient source of study and reference for legal practitioners, law students, and academics in the field of international law arbitration.
